I have a 4/8ths full hollow, that was nearly shave ready, but I couldn't get it there with the stones I have(don't ask)
So while shopping for supplies for my W&B resto, I picked up a 3 pack of lapping film.
15micron, 3 micron, and .3 micron.
Just finished, spent the most time on the 15, boy does that stuff cut fast! I had 2 micro chips towards the toe, and it took them out no problem.
After the 15, it wouldn't cut arm hair, but a minute or two with the 3, it started popping them off no problem.
After the .3,
Arm hair just peeled off.
I had an errant whisker that met it's end as well, with a little bit of pulling(no prep, dry whisker)
I spent a few more minutes on the .3, dried the blade, and will be giving it a go tomorrow with proper prep.
No strop as of yet, but I did strop a bit on my arm, and may do some with newspaper before tomorrows shave.
